Best time to go to Eugene

Visitor numbers in Eugene is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Eugene can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Eugene fal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Eugene falls in December,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
March43.9°F (6.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April48.2°F (9.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May54.7°F (12.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June60.6°F (15.9°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July67.3°F (19.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ighAverage
August68.2°F (20.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ighAverage
September62.4°F (16.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
November44.8°F (7.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December39.7°F (4.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Eugene

When visiting Eugene, Oregon, the primary airport is Eugene Airport (EUG), situated 12.9km from the city centre. Nearby, you can find several excellent hotel options such as the 4-star Graduate by Hilton Eugene, the 4-star Inn at the 5th, and the 3.5-star Hyatt Place Eugene / Oakway Center, all conveniently accessible from the airport. For those considering alternative airports, Corvallis Municipal Airport (CVO) is located 53.1km away, with nearby accommodation including the Courtyard by Marriott and Hilton Garden Inn, both 6.4km from the airport. Additionally, Salem's McNary Field (SLE) is 95.0km from Eugene, featuring hotels like the Doubletree by Hilton Salem, just 4.8km away.

What is there to see in Eugene?

Known for its live music scene, cultural venues include McDonald Theatre, Hult Center for Performing Arts, and Cuthbert Amphitheater. Attractions like Lane County Fair Grounds, Oregon Air and Space Museum, and Museum of Natural and Cultural History are fun for kids of all ages. Landmarks like Shelton McMurphey Johnson House and Owen Rose Garden might be worth a visit. Check out what more to see and do in Expedia's Eugene guide.

What's the seasonal weather like in Eugene?

The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 65°F, while the coldest months are February and December with an average of 41°F. The rainiest months in Eugene are December, March, November, and January, with each month seeing an average of 7 inches of rainfall.
